Flood Disaster Protection Act Section 58.6 requires compliance with the Flood Disaster Protection Act. However, under 24 CFR 55.1 (b)(1) the prohibitions are not applicable to HUD financial assistance under the State -administered CDBG Program (24 CFR part 570, subpart 1). Therefore, the Act does not ap.............. -ply. Section 2.
